DENTAL SOFT DOG COOKIES
Those of you in the healthcare industry will know what I mean by "dental soft". These are a remodelled version of my Recipe #471009 recipe, these ones I made smaller and softer for our old mutt who hardly has any teeth left, is chronically constipated and has bad joints! Note for would be bakers: I cut the chilled dough into the pieces and freeze them on baking sheets so that I can bake off as needed. 350F for about 11-12 minutes works from frozen.

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ine oats, kasha, applesauce, chicken stock, oil, honey, peanut butter and boiling water, stirring well. Set aside for 10 minutes.
- Beat in the egg and glucosamine (if using), followed by the remaining ingredients.
- Chill dough 1 hour.
- Preheat oven to 350F, line a baking sheet with parchment or foil.
- Working in batches, roll out the dough between sheets of waxed paper and cut into small squares or rectangles.
- Bake, one sheet at a time, for 10 minutes. Cool on the sheets.
